Linux
After using KDE for a couple of years, I felt guilty about not contributing my programming skills (or lack thereof) to the open-source community. Q7Z was my first step towards silencing this feeling. I loved Python and thought Qt4 applications looked great, so PyQt4 was the obvious choice.
Windows
At the time, I was still working as a software engineer in Windows most days. Without much fuss, I ported Q7Z across to Windows. It unfortunately required bulky libraries, so I decided to port the Python code across to C# .NET for increased nativity. The resultant application was #7Z.
